Over the last 20 years we've averaged just under a 7-9 record (136-183-1), with a few playoff appearances and a few years of real suckitude. I don't think mediocre teams make the playoffs (in general, I'm sure you can find a few exceptions) so 7-9 is pretty mediocre. I would define sucky as 5-11 or less. About a third (6 years) we had a 5-11 or worse record, 6 years we had an above .500 record and 8 years we were between 6-10 and 8-8.

EDIT: If I were to create a four point scale it would be sucky, mediocre, good and great teams. I think were in that mediocre range but sub .500 (.427).
